In a nutshell, Cocoon is a privacy-first platform built on the TON blockchain that lets you run AI tasks—like generating images, processing videos, or querying large language models—without Big Tech peeking over your shoulder. It's live, processing real requests, and backed by Telegram as its launch customer. Durov didn't just tweet about it; he confirmed it's handling actual user workloads, addressing two massive pain points in AI: sky-high costs and data privacy nightmares.

The Telegram and TON Connection: A Match Made in Decentralized Heaven

Telegram isn't just a messaging app anymore—it's a gateway to blockchain innovation. With over 900 million users, it integrates seamlessly with TON, the layer-1 blockchain designed for speed and scalability. Cocoon leverages TON's sharded architecture to coordinate tasks, secure requests, and log everything transparently on-chain. Think of it as the backbone that makes decentralized AI feel as smooth as sending a sticker in a chat.

Durov's endorsement? Priceless. In a recent X post, he spotlighted how Cocoon tackles the "outrageous prices and privacy erosion" plaguing centralized AI giants like OpenAI or Google Cloud. Telegram is routing private AI queries straight into the network, creating instant demand. Developers can even build and launch AI tools right inside Telegram mini-apps, turning your daily chats into a hub for confidential computations.

How Cocoon Works: From Query to Encrypted Magic

Imagine this: You're a developer needing to run a heavy AI model, say DeepSeek or Qwen, on sensitive data. Or maybe you're just a user wanting to generate a custom image without it ending up in some server's training dataset. Here's the flow, step by step:

  1. Submit Your Task: Via a Telegram bot or mini-app, you send your AI request—encrypted end-to-end.
  2. Secure the Compute: The workload hits TON, where it's matched to a global pool of GPUs. These aren't your average rigs; they're equipped with Trusted Execution Environments (TEEs) like Intel TDX. Your data and model get locked in an "enclave"—a secure bubble where even the GPU owner can't access it.
  3. Process Privately: The AI crunches away, handling everything from LLM chats to video edits, all while staying invisible to outsiders.
  4. Deliver and Verify: Results come back authenticated, with TON logging the activity for proof without revealing details.
  5. Get Paid: GPU providers—anyone with spare hardware, from miners to gamers—earn Toncoin (TON) based on the job's complexity.

It's like Uber for GPUs, but with blockchain security and zero data leaks. No more relying on centralized clouds where one breach exposes millions.

Key Features That Set Cocoon Apart

What makes Cocoon stand out in the crowded decentralized AI space? Here's a quick rundown:

  • Bulletproof Privacy: TEEs ensure computations happen in isolation, perfect for sensitive apps like healthcare AI or financial modeling.
  • Affordable Access: A competitive marketplace slashes costs compared to AWS or Azure—potentially by orders of magnitude as more GPUs join.
  • Versatile Workloads: Supports LLMs, image/video processing, and even machine learning pipelines.
  • Seamless Integration: Plug into Telegram for instant reach; TON handles the high-volume transactions without breaking a sweat.
  • On-Chain Traceability: Every task is verifiable, building trust without compromising confidentiality.

Tokenomics and Incentives: Fueling the Network with TON

Cocoon's economy runs on Toncoin, keeping things simple and aligned with TON's ecosystem. GPU owners get rewarded in TON upon task completion—the bigger the workload, the sweeter the payout. This incentivizes participation, from enterprise data centers pledging entire farms to hobbyists renting out their gaming PCs.

While full tokenomics details are still unfolding (no native token beyond TON yet), the model mirrors successful DePIN projects like Render or Akash. Early adopters could see network effects kick in fast, especially with Telegram's user base driving demand. Just remember: crypto rewards come with volatility—DYOR before diving in.

Benefits, Risks, and the Road Ahead

The upsides are clear: Lower costs, ironclad privacy, and a step toward truly open AI. For meme token hunters and DeFi degens, it opens doors to AI-powered tools on TON, potentially sparking the next wave of viral apps.

But it's not all smooth sailing. Scaling to match cloud behemoths means onboarding thousands of GPUs—early days could mean wait times. TEE tech relies on hardware makers; any firmware flaws could be a weak link (though audits are ongoing). And regulators? Mixing AI with blockchain might draw scrutiny on data flows and compliance.
